Transaction 6425fd7a2ae13280d6da663b5e428096084cb2e7e590e00c6985a29453c48ef8

4 Input
2 Outputs
  • 6425fd7a2ae13280d6da663b5e428096084cb2e7e590e00c6985a29453c48ef8:0
  • value  76000000
    address  1mCbci3LKGhJfWjyK7C5qatj16e8dpBmX
  • 6425fd7a2ae13280d6da663b5e428096084cb2e7e590e00c6985a29453c48ef8:1
  • value  127760452
    address  1AhvBsVpAkPZmWMG6vDXFuUmuDTUbfUW44